Company Description
Zayo provides mission-critical bandwidth to the world’s most impactful companies, fueling the innovations that are transforming our society. Zayo’s 141,000-mile network in North America and Europe includes extensive metro connectivity to thousands of buildings and data centers. Zayo’s communications infrastructure solutions include dark fiber, private data networks, wavelengths, Ethernet, and dedicated Internet access. Zayo serves wireless and wireline carriers, media, tech, content, finance, healthcare and other large enterprises.
The Delivery Lead is accountable for the successful planning, coordination, execution, and delivery of software initiatives across the Software Operations organization. This role serves as the primary owner of delivery outcomes, ensuring alignment between business priorities, stakeholder expectations, and engineering execution. The focus of this position is to drive predictable and efficient delivery while maintaining operational excellence, production stability, and alignment with strategic business objectives.
In this role, you will have overall responsibility for managing delivery commitments, coordinating cross-functional teams, and ensuring transparency into feature progress, risks, dependencies, and operational performance. You will work closely with Product, Engineering, Operations, and business stakeholders to prioritize work, facilitate execution, and remove obstacles impacting delivery. Additionally, you will monitor key performance indicators (KPIs), service level agreements (SLAs), and production health to ensure reliable and scalable service delivery. You will analyze complex challenges, leverage data-driven and AI-enabled insights to improve decision-making and forecasting, and communicate delivery status, risks, and recommendations to leaders and stakeholders across the organization. As the organization grows, you will help establish flexible, scalable delivery practices that support continuous improvement, operational efficiency, and successful execution in a fast-paced and evolving environment.
Responsibilities:
Own end-to-end delivery of software features, enhancements, and strategic initiatives.
Partner with stakeholders to align business priorities, roadmap objectives, and delivery commitments.
Monitor feature development progress and proactively identify risks, issues, and blockers.
Coordinate and manage cross-team and cross-functional dependencies.
Oversee backlog health and ensure work is prioritized, refined, and ready for development.
Support and monitor sprint planning, backlog refinement, sprint reviews, and retrospectives.
Track sprint execution metrics and drive process improvements.
Monitor production stability and collaborate with engineering teams to address operational risks and incidents.
Track and report key performance indicators (KPIs) related to delivery performance and service health.
Monitor Service Level Agreement (SLA) performance and drive corrective actions when needed.
Establish and maintain delivery dashboards, metrics, and reporting mechanisms.
Develop and evolve delivery practices, frameworks, and operating models that enable the organization to scale efficiently as business needs grow.
Drive delivery transformation initiatives that improve agility, predictability, quality, and speed to market.
Establish flexible delivery processes that adapt to changing priorities, emerging business opportunities, and evolving customer requirements.
Evaluate and implement AI-enabled solutions to improve delivery planning, forecasting, risk identification, dependency management, and operational reporting.
Leverage AI-powered analytics to identify delivery risks, performance trends, and optimization opportunities.
Champion adoption of automation and AI-driven workflows that enhance productivity and delivery effectiveness.
Foster a culture of innovation, continuous improvement, learning, and responsible AI adoption.
Required Skills and Qualifications
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, Business, Engineering, or related field, or equivalent experience.
5+ years’ experience leading complex software delivery programs in Agile and Scrum environments.
Strong understanding of SDLC, Agile methodologies, and release management.
Proven ability to coordinate multiple workstreams and manage dependencies.
Experience developing and reporting delivery metrics, KPIs, and operational performance measures.
Strong analytical, organizational, communication, and stakeholder management skills.
Ability to influence outcomes without direct authority.

As part of the application, hiring, onboarding, and/or employment process, Zayo or its affiliates, partners, and vendors may collect, store, and use biometric identifiers and biometric information (collectively, “Biometric Data”), such as fingerprints, facial geometry scans or other unique biological characteristics. Zayo uses CLEAR1, a third-party identity verification service, to verify applicant identity during the hiring process. CLEAR1 may collect Biometric Data, including facial geometry scans and/or other biometric identifiers, to authenticate your identity. Biometric Data will be retained pursuant to CLEAR1’s policies, which can be found here: https://www.clearme.com/clear1-credential-policy-crp. Zayo will not sell, lease, trade, or otherwise profit from any applicant's or employee's Biometric Data. By proceeding with your application, you acknowledge this disclosure. Prior to any collection of Biometric Data — including through CLEAR — you may be presented with a separate consent form and asked to provide your written authorization in accordance with applicable federal, state, and local laws, including the Illinois Biometric Information Privacy Act (BIPA), the Texas Capture or Use of Biometric Identifier Act (CUBI), and other applicable biometric privacy statutes.

For more than 18 years, Zayo Group of companies has helped the world’s most ambitious organizations build the infrastructure behind what’s next. With one of the largest independent fiber networks, spanning 32 million fiber miles and 224,000 route miles across North America, Zayo powers the connectivity behind cloud, AI, media, financial markets, healthcare innovation, and global communications. As the digital economy accelerates, organizations need more than bandwidth. They need infrastructure that is secure, resilient, and built to support the demands of a data-driven world. Zayo combines deep fiber infrastructure with the expertise to design, deploy, and scale networks end-to-end helping organizations build the right architecture for whatever comes next. Behind that infrastructure is a team of engineers, operators, and problem-solvers who take pride in delivering the performance, reliability, and partnership our customers depend on every day.
